1st December is World Aids Day. We all know someone who is affected by HIV/Aids…and that is a fact.
World Aids day has been celebrated across the world since 1987. This day is used to remember those who have lost their lives to the pandemic, offer support to those living with HIV, as well as families and communities affected.
Different countries host different events to commemorate World Aids Day – but for all, one common theme exists: we can win the fight against HIV/Aids, by educating ourselves and protecting the people we …
